CULMINATING POINT REACHED

CONTINUOUS BOMBING RAIDS i LOYALISTS RETREATING ALL ALONG THE LINE | U.P.A.—By Electric Telegraph—Copyright! LONDON, 21st January. The Republicans admit that their troops are retreating along the entire Catalonian front, says the Barcelona correspondent of Reuter's. A Burgos message states that General Franco, addressing the War Council, claimed that the offensive had now reached the culminating point. Continuous bombing raids on Barcelona and environs killed 45 and wounded 70. A message from Perpignan states that 27 wagons of French wheat, and flour for the Republicans crossed the frontier to-day. This is the first consignment since the Government’s decision to send 45,000 tons. Further consignments are being speeded up. A message from Lerida states that as a result of an eight-mile lightning advance, Navarrese troops captured Villa Franca del Panades, 10 miles from Barcelona, and now threaten Nanresa. A message from Barcelona states that General Rojo, chief of the republican staff, in a nation-wide broadcast, emphasised that the Spaniards were commonly inspired with a desire to supersede the ancient corrupt regime by something better and to redeem the country, yet they were killing one another mainly for the benefit of foreigners who would profit from Spain’s enfeeblement. It was time for strife to cease. He was not appealing for magnanimity or pardon because liberty would triumph in the end. The war would continue in spite of victory t>y one side or the other till the truth was recognised that Spain must be independent. He begged for a little understanding and patriotism to end Spain’s Calvary.
